Kell Brook and Conor Benn nearly came to blows at ringside for the Katie Taylor vs. Chantelle Cameron fight.

Both men were present at the 3Arena in Dublin, Ireland, and only security prevented them from fighting on the spot.

Brook was doing an interview with match boxing when Benn walked past and appeared to nudge him in the back.

“Oi,” Brook yelled at Benn, before “The Destroyer” turned around and the pair squared off.

β€œSpecial K” then gave Benn a huge push and security had to step in to keep the men out as they tried to fight at ringside.

Brook is currently retired from boxing, having hung up his gloves after beating longtime rival Amir Khan.

That being said, he has already teased a comeback, specifically naming Benn as someone he would want to fight, telling talkSPORT: “I’d like to show this young Benn what time it is.”

Meanwhile, Benn hasn’t fought since April of last year when he knocked out Chris Van Heerden.

He was supposed to face Chris Eubank Jr in October last year, but he failed two drug tests in the build-up and has faced controversy and has been trying to clear himself ever since.

But, Benn and his promoter Eddie Hearn want to see him back in the ring soon, and now after his fight with Brook, this could be the next obvious matchup for the two men.
